Rustic Homemade Tomato Basil Soup

Ingredients

  • 6 ripe tomatoes
  • 2 cloves of garlic
  • 1 onion, chopped
  • 1/4 cup fresh basil leaves
  • 2 cups vegetable broth
  • 1/4 cup heavy cream
  • Salt and pepper to taste

Instructions

  1. Start by roasting the tomatoes and garlic in the oven until they are soft and slightly charred.
  2. In a large pot, sauté the chopped onion until it becomes translucent.
  3. Add the roasted tomatoes, garlic, and fresh basil to the pot. Cook for a few minutes to meld the flavors.
  4. Pour in the vegetable broth and let the soup simmer for about 20 minutes.
  5. Use an immersion blender to puree the soup until smooth. If you don’t have an immersion blender, you can use a regular blender, but be careful when blending hot liquids.
  6. Return the soup to the pot, stir in the heavy cream, and season with salt and pepper to taste.
  7. Simmer for an additional 10 minutes, allowing all the flavors to come together.
  8. Serve hot, garnished with fresh basil leaves and a drizzle of cream if desired.

Prep Time: 15 minutes

Yield: 4 servings

Nutrition: Calories per serving – 220 kcal, Fat – 12g, Carbohydrates – 25g, Protein – 5g
